What share of residents in each local authority are Muslim, and how did it change between the censuses?
Census 2011 to Census 2021, across 318 areas: Haringey −1.6 pts, Barking and Dagenham +10.7 pts.
% of usual residents answering Muslim, for 318 Local authoritys at Census 2011 and Census 2021. Every area’s share moved in the same direction: no, the areas moved in both directions. The table is ordered by the size of the change, largest fall first; the order is arithmetic, not a judgement.
Both maps use one colour scale, so a shade means the same figure in Census 2011 and Census 2021. Hatched areas have no published figure.

What these figures establish
The maps establish the share of each area's usual residents who answered Muslim to the voluntary religion question at the two censuses.
It does not establish why the share changed, or anything about the people who moved into or out of an area between the two censuses.
How it is made
Usual residents at the census date, by local authority on 2021 boundaries, as a share of all usual residents in the area. The two censuses asked the question in the same form.
The change column is the later share minus the earlier share, in percentage points. Nothing is estimated, weighted or adjusted by Civometry.
